Suzhou Central Begins to Take Shape: A New Waterfront Landmark on the Bank of Jinji Lake

August 2024 marked the completion of the main structure of Suzhou Central, a mixed-use waterfront development by Benoy. Two years on, the scheme is now clearly established along the Jinji Lake waterfront, with construction continuing at pace ahead of its planned opening in 2027. 

Located within Suzhou Industrial Park, Suzhou Central occupies a prominent position at the centre of an emerging business and cultural quarter on the east bank of the lake. Jointly developed by HongKong Land and Yuanrong Development Group, the scheme encompasses a site area of 48,000m2 and a gross floor area of roughly 190,000m2.

The design draws inspiration from the historically significant Gusu Prosperity Map by Xu Yang, a Chinese painter in the Qing Dynasty. Drawing on the depiction of commercial and civic life in the artwork, the scheme seeks to blur the boundary between mall and street. Terraced high streets are folded into the buildings stepped form, creating a development that melts into the surrounding city and lakeside setting. The design carefully integrates long-standing Jiangnan cultural heritage, modern aesthetics, and international retail narratives. 

Bringing together retail, hospitality, culture and leisure, the project will sit alongside key destinations including the Mandarin Oriental Hotel, Suzhou Contemporary Art Museum, and the Suzhou Eye Ferris Wheel. Public terraces, pedestrian routes, and waterfront viewpoints woven throughout the scheme support a vibrant mix of user experiences. 

A key consideration throughout the design process has been balancing commercial requirements with a strong sense of place. The scheme combines contemporary architecture with references to Suzhou’s cultural heritage, creating a destination that responds to both its urban context and natural setting.

Rooted in the character of Jinji Lake and the wider cultural identity of Suzhou, Suzhou Central aims to become an important new civic and commercial destination for the city. As construction progresses towards completion, the project will contribute a new waterfront quarter that brings together culture, tourism, hospitality, and everyday urban life.
